Contents:
Approach to psychiatric emergencies / Katherine Maloy, Emily Deringer, Kishor Malavade -- Suicide risk assessment and management / Jose R. Maldonado, Renee Garcia -- Violence risk assessment / Vasilis Pozios, Charletta Dillard, Ernest Poortinga -- Depression, euphoria, and anger in the emergency department / Philippe-Edouard Boursiquot, Jennifer S. Brasch -- The psychotic patient / Patricia Schwartz, Mary Weathers Case, Joshua Berezin -- The anxious patient / Steven Storage, Divy Ravindranath, James Abelson -- The agitated patient / G. Scott Winder, Rachel L. Glick -- The cognitively impaired patient / James Bourgeois, Tracy McCarthy -- Substance-related psychiatric emergencies / Adam D. Miller, Gerald Scott Winder, Kirk J. Brower -- Child and adolescent emergency psychiatry / B. Harrison Levine, Julia E. Najara -- Seclusion and restraint in emergency settings / Heather E. Schultz, Divy Ravindranath -- Legal and ethical issues in emergency psychiatry / Debra A. Pinals, Nancy Byatt -- Supervision of trainees in the psychiatry emergency service / Monique James, Eric Hung.
